My understanding from their work is they aren&#8217;t. I am now looking at how we will cover them, and if that requires legislation, then that is what we will do.\u201d <s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.mirror.co.uk\/news\/politics\/ai-chatbots-face-major-crackdown-36347316\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[1]<\/a><\/sup><\/p>\n<p>Kendall has also urged regulator Ofcom to speed up enforcement of online safety duties, warning that failure to use its powers risks undermining public trust , a message she has repeated privately to Ofcom\u2019s leadership amid frustration at the pace of implementing the Act\u2019s specific protections. <s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/business\/media-telecom\/uk-minister-pushes-regulator-speed-up-online-safety-enforcement-2025-11-12\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[2]<\/a><\/sup><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.theguardian.com\/media\/2025\/nov\/20\/ofcom-at-risk-of-losing-public-trust-over-online-harms-says-liz-kendall\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[3]<\/a><\/sup><\/p>\n<p>The concern has been sharpened by civil litigation in the United States and elsewhere. Families have alleged that interactions with chatbots contributed to the suicides of teenagers; an amended lawsuit by the family of 16\u2011year\u2011old Adam Raine accuses OpenAI of relaxing safety safeguards, while a separate US case alleges a Character.AI bot engaged a 14\u2011year\u2011old in harmful and sexualised conversations. Those legal actions have intensified calls for clearer regulation and stronger safety measures. <sup><a href=\"https:\/\/time.com\/7327946\/chatgpt-openai-suicide-adam-raine-lawsuit\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[5]<\/a><\/sup><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/legal\/mother-sues-ai-chatbot-company-characterai-google-sued-over-sons-suicide-2024-10-23\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[4]<\/a><\/sup><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/legal\/mother-sues-ai-chatbot-company-characterai-google-sued-over-sons-suicide-2024-10-23\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[7]<\/a><\/sup><\/p>\n<p>The Online Safety Act already places duties on major platforms to protect children from self\u2011harm, suicide, eating disorders and other harms, and its codes require robust age\u2011verification measures on certain services. But ministers say generative AI chatbots sit in a grey area of the law, prompting officials to examine whether existing requirements , including age checks and content controls , adequately apply. <s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.mirror.co.uk\/news\/politics\/ai-chatbots-face-major-crackdown-36347316\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[1]<\/a><\/sup><\/p>\n<p>Alongside legal and regulatory scrutiny, ministers plan non\u2011legislative steps: Kendall said she will host an event with the NSPCC to examine AI\u2019s risks to children and the Government will run a public education campaign in parts of England encouraging parents to talk to their children about online risks, including conversational AI. Ofcom has been asked for clarity on its expectations for any chatbots that fall within the regime. <s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.mirror.co.uk\/news\/politics\/ai-chatbots-face-major-crackdown-36347316\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[1]<\/a><\/sup><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/business\/media-telecom\/uk-minister-pushes-regulator-speed-up-online-safety-enforcement-2025-11-12\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[2]<\/a><\/sup><\/p>\n<p>With pressure mounting from families, campaigners and ministers, the Government is signalling a two\u2011track approach: pressing Ofcom to enforce existing duties, while preparing to extend the statutory regime to cover generative chatbots if regulators and officials conclude new legislation is needed. That combination reflects growing consensus that platform safety rules must catch up with rapidly evolving AI services. <s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/business\/media-telecom\/uk-minister-pushes-regulator-speed-up-online-safety-enforcement-2025-11-12\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[2]<\/a><\/sup><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.theguardian.com\/media\/2025\/nov\/20\/ofcom-at-risk-of-losing-public-trust-over-online-harms-says-liz-kendall\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[3]<\/a><\/sup><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.mirror.co.uk\/news\/politics\/ai-chatbots-face-major-crackdown-36347316\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[1]<\/a><\/sup><\/p>\n<h3>\ud83d\udccc Reference Map:<\/h3>\n<h2>Reference Map:<\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.mirror.co.uk\/news\/politics\/ai-chatbots-face-major-crackdown-36347316\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[1]<\/a><\/sup> (Mirror) &#8211; Paragraph 1, Paragraph 2, Paragraph 5, Paragraph 6, Paragraph 7 <\/li>\n<li><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/business\/media-telecom\/uk-minister-pushes-regulator-speed-up-online-safety-enforcement-2025-11-12\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[2]<\/a><\/sup> (Reuters) &#8211; Paragraph 1, Paragraph 3, Paragraph 6, Paragraph 7 <\/li>\n<li><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.theguardian.com\/media\/2025\/nov\/20\/ofcom-at-risk-of-losing-public-trust-over-online-harms-says-liz-kendall\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[3]<\/a><\/sup> (The Guardian) &#8211; Paragraph 3, Paragraph 7 <\/li>\n<li><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/legal\/mother-sues-ai-chatbot-company-characterai-google-sued-over-sons-suicide-2024-10-23\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[4]<\/a><\/sup> (Reuters) &#8211; Paragraph 4 <\/li>\n<li><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/time.com\/7327946\/chatgpt-openai-suicide-adam-raine-lawsuit\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[5]<\/a><\/sup> (Time) &#8211; Paragraph 4 <\/li>\n<li><sup><a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/legal\/mother-sues-ai-chatbot-company-characterai-google-sued-over-sons-suicide-2024-10-23\/\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">[7]<\/a><\/sup> (Reuters) &#8211; Paragraph 4<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Source: <a href=\"https:\/\/www.noahwire.com\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">Noah Wire Services<\/a><\/p>\n<\/p><\/div>\n<div>\n<h3 class=\"mt-0\">Noah Fact Check Pro<\/h3>\n<p class=\"text-sm\">The draft above was created using the information available at the time the story first<br \/>\n        emerged.
